Difference Between ETP and STP

Water pollution is a serious issue affecting the environment. Every day, large amounts of dirty water are released from homes, factories, and industries. To protect our environment and reuse water safely, it is important to clean this wastewater before releasing it back into nature. Two important systems are used for this purpose: STP (Sewage Treatment Plant) and ETP (Effluent Treatment Plant). Compact STP Plant: Wastewater Treatment Plant Manufacturer

What is a Compact STP? A Compact STP is a small-scale, efficient, and cost-effective sewage treatment solution that helps in managing and treating wastewater effectively. It is designed for residential complexes, hotels, commercial buildings, hospitals, and small industrial units where space is limited, but proper sewage treatment is necessary. Unlike conventional STPs, which require large areas for installation, a compact STP is designed to be installed in confined spaces, making it highly beneficial for urban areas. What is STP (Segmentation, Targeting, Positioning) & How to Use STP Model?

STP is an abbreviation for segmentation, targeting, and positioning in marketing. These three fundamental processes define how marketers may identify the right customers, provide them with the proper messaging, and provide them with the information they want for effective targeting. Segmentation: To begin, marketers utilise marketing analytics to segment a target demographic based on preset criteria.
